**14:22 — Timetable solver stalls on Ostenfeld Academy dataset**

The Gridwright solver entered an extended backtracking loop on the Ostenfeld dataset after the new room-capacity constraints were enabled. Support saw timeouts rather than errors, so tickets described it as "timetables never finishing." We reverted the constraint pack at 14:40 and queued affected schools for re-solve. Support can match affected runs using the solver build token below.

pipeline stamp: htk6_c9ba45

**Ticket: Signature check failing on compression-test build**

The Wrenfall websocket build comparing permessage-deflate tradeoffs fails verification on download. Support: tell affected users this is expected until we republish. The build itself is fine; the old key was retired mid-release. Verify against the new signing key below.

signing key of bajop-hahag = bky13_yLSJStjSXhzxg

### Step 4: Deploy the locale bundle

After the Tidemark date-formatting tables are compiled, copy the locale bundle into the release staging directory. Verify that the month-name and week-start overrides for each supported region load without warnings. As a new contractor, don't edit the generated pattern files by hand — regenerate them instead. When staging looks clean, push to the Harrowgate deploy target using the deploy key provided here.

release key, taduf-yajef: bky13_uGiieNoy5KKUY

Heads up: if the Lintrock baseline file in the Quarrow repo drifts from main, CI fails with a "stale baseline" error even when the code is fine. Quick fix is to regenerate the baseline on a clean checkout and re-push. If a customer build is blocked, confirm the failing run matches the token below before escalating.

build token for yadug-yagag: htk21_c863c33eb8b82c0c9c152

Ticket: Missed pick-up — sealed-bid tender, Calder Bridge project

The sealed-bid tender envelope for the Calder Bridge works was not collected from the receiving site during yesterday's scheduled window. The submission deadline at the Norbeck procurement office is Friday noon, so a replacement run has been requested for tomorrow morning. The envelope remains in the site safe, seal intact, and must not be opened or re-bagged. On arrival, the courier is to be given this hand-over instruction:

drop instructions, bahif-bahip: the norax feniel courier leaves the drumir kaseth rusir ledger at gate 1983 under passcode 849948